Eden Tourism Summit 2020: ‘Rethinking Tourism in a Changing Environment’

Eden’s tourism businesses will gather for an online summit next week to hear from local and Eden Tourism Summit signnational experts about how the sector can face up to its challenges.

The ninth annual Eden Tourism Summit will take place virtually on Wednesday 14th October.  The theme is ‘Rethinking tourism in a changing environment’. 

It will feature high profile tourism experts including Kurt Janson, director of The Tourism Alliance.  Kurt will address the current challenges and opportunities faced by the visitor economy.

Attendees will be offered practical and positive approaches to recovery from the shockwaves created by the Covid pandemic.

The summit will be hosted by Jim Walker, chair of the Eden Tourism Network.  He is delighted that Eden businesses will be able to tap into national and local expertise.

“Having a virtual tourism summit will certainly be different.  It will continue our tradition of bringing the best speakers to present the latest research and consider the challenges faced by Eden’s tourism industry. 

“Covid-19 has created one of the most testing times the sector has ever known, thereby making the event even more vital and relevant to those who attend.  The speaker line up is strong.  As a result I’m very much looking forward to the event helping to support Eden’s visitor economy as we head into the Autumn and 2021.”

Speakers at the event include:

  • Kurt Janson - Director, The Tourism Alliance
  • Helen Tate - Research Manager, Cumbria Tourism
  • Jane Hasell-McCosh - Dalemain Mansion and Historic Gardens
  • Judi Blakeburn - Brand Director, Another Place - The Lake

Participating tourism businesses will be given plenty of opportunities to ask questions following each presentation.  A panel session at the end will encourage lively debate and discussion.

Jessica Goodfellow, joint Eden tourism manager at Eden District Council, said: “We are very much looking forward to the event on Wednesday.  We are so pleased that it is going ahead in its changed format.

“Our speaker line up will provide a unique forum for our businesses to draw upon a wealth of national and local tourism expertise all on one screen.”
